I think it's inevitable that given the high profile Wikipedia is increasingly having, more people are getting involved - and a smaller proportion of them are highly interested in developing an encyclopedia. Wikipedia is in one of the "top sites" spots now, like it or not.
It's interesting to consider that perhaps one of the reasons WHY Wikipedia has been successful is that it doesn't encourage and facilitate too much inter-user interaction outside of working on articles. It's possibly a good thing that we don't have inter-user mail, a chat system, or a bulletin board built in to the site.
